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Automating the Cypress Binary Release #25163

Open
emilyrohrbough opened this issue Dec 14, 2022 · 0 comments
Open

Automating the Cypress Binary Release #25163

emilyrohrbough opened this issue Dec 14, 2022 · 0 comments
Labels
Epic Requires breaking up into smaller issues process: build Related to our internal build process

Comments

@emilyrohrbough
Copy link
Member

emilyrohrbough commented Dec 14, 2022

What would you like?

This issue tracks the work remaining to automate the Cypress app release. See Tech Brief outlining the Goals, Reasons to Automated and Proposed Process Changes.

Why is this needed?

No response

Milestone 1 - Prepare For Automation

#25154
🚧 #25159
#25155
#25156

Milestone 2 - Automate in CI

#25157
#25158
#25161
#25160
#25162

Future Considerations

  • Aggregating all changes for a version for reporting/reference by internal stakeholders
  • slack notifications when release is successful/fails - remove the need for people to watch builds closely
  • automate the smoke test of open mode
@emilyrohrbough emilyrohrbough added Epic Requires breaking up into smaller issues process: build Related to our internal build process labels Dec 14, 2022
@emilyrohrbough emilyrohrbough added this to the Build Automation milestone Dec 14,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Epic Requires breaking up into smaller issues process: build Related to our internal build process
Projects
None yet
Development

No branches or pull requests

1 participant